25 * Structure contains information about the trigger decision for a pair of tracks.
27 struct AliHLTMUONPairDecisionStruct
29 // The ID numbers of the tracks we are referring to.
30 // These could also be trigger record ID numbers.
31 AliHLTInt32_t fTrackAId;
32 AliHLTInt32_t fTrackBId;
34 // The trigger bits have the following meaning:
35 // bit: [31 --- 7][ 6 ][ 5 ][ 4 ][3--2][1--0]
36 // field: reserved hiM loM unlike hipt lopt
37 // Reserved bits should be set to zero.
38 // hiM == Pair passed the high invariant mass cut.
39 // loM == Pair passed the low invariant mass cut.
40 // unlike == is the pair an unlike sign pair.
41 // hipt: 0 if neither track has pt > high pt cut, 1 if either has
42 // and 2 if both have. A value of 3 is invalid.
43 // lopt: 0 if neither track has pt > lo pt cut, 1 if either has
44 // and 2 if both have. A value of 3 is invalid.
45 AliHLTUInt32_t fTriggerBits;
47 AliHLTFloat32_t fInvMass; // Invariant mass of the track pair assuming
48 // they are both muons in (GeV/c^2)
